Matt Hardy spoke to the New York Post ahead of Saturday’s Double or Nothing pay per view. Here are the highlights: 

Tony Khan:

“He is an extremely passionate supporter of the wrestling genre. He was a fan back in the day and now him being the boss, giving directions, he has a vision of what he wants to do. But he also includes the performers’ vision in that vision and they almost intersect and they make one vision and move forward. I always feel like more than anybody else in the wrestling business today, he as the head of the organization has his finger on the pulse of the 2020 wrestling fan. He really understands what they want. I think he also understands something that might not be his favorite, but he understands why they are good for the product. Even something like “Broken” Matt Hardy and some of the over the top and the theatrics, the unpredictability and the craziness is good for the casual fan as well and that is what they are continually trying to rope in.”

Him being teased as Dark Order’s Exalted One:

“I was never, and you can quote me on this, I was never, ever gonna be the Exalted One. I said, let me tease that. It makes sense and it can fit and I can play stuff off of it with my social media and making people go down a certain road and think a certain way. We just decided like if Brodie Lee was just quiet and I can kind of do this, everyone is gonna be expecting me. We knew if he came out, anyone who was disappointed it wasn’t me or (that) I didn’t show up, they were still gonna get me 45 minutes later in the show. It would have been amazing if it had been done before a live crowd. I would have been so, so cool, but it is what it is.”
